1. Medjool Rutab – the “King of Dates” in its juiciest form
• What it is: Harvested at the Rutab stage (up to 45% moisture) – fruits can be up to 3× juicier than common store-bought Medjool
• Texture: Extra soft, creamy, melts on the tongue
• Flavor: Rich and full, with notes of raisins and plums, without any burnt-sugar bitterness
• Why it’s special: Most producers skip Rutab due to demanding cold logistics – Rutab Medjool is extremely rare in Europe
• Ideal for: Anyone who wants maximum juiciness and an intense experience
2. Saggai Rutab – textures that will surprise you
• What it is: A two-tone fruit with a fascinating contrast – a firmer outer layer with warm brown-sugar notes and a soft, tender interior
• Uniqueness: Two textures in one bite – you start with caramelized sweetness and finish with a moist softness
• Flavor: Moderately sweet, refined – a perfect match for espresso or Arabic coffee
• Why it’s special: In Saudi Arabia it’s a symbol of luxury at weddings and engagements; at special auctions it can reach prices up to 200 EUR/kg
• Ideal for: Gourmets who appreciate complexity and elegance rather than simple sweetness
3. Sukkari Mufattal – golden, practical versatility
• What it is: A traditional “Mufattal” process (natural drying) creates a firmer structure than the very soft Galaxy version
• Texture: Golden fruits that aren’t sticky, hold their shape and are easy to handle – the first bite feels like a confection
• Practicality: Doesn’t stick to fingers, easy to slice, perfect for stuffing or desserts
• Why it’s special: The ideal balance of juiciness and structure – for those who find very soft dates too sticky
• Ideal for: Everyday snacking, cooking/baking, active lifestyles

Storage & shelf life: how to keep freshness without chemicals
Our dates are purely natural – no chemical treatment and no preservatives. We recommend:
• After delivery: Transfer dates into an airtight container and place in the refrigerator.
• Best freshness in the fridge: At +5 to +7 °C they stay in perfect condition for at least 3 months.
• Odor protection: Dates absorb surrounding aromas easily. A sealed container is essential.
• Long-term storage (up to 1 year): You can freeze them. At -18 to -20 °C they remain ideal for 12 months.
• Serving culture: For everyday use, a nice glass jar with a lid is perfect – it limits natural moisture evaporation.
